Homeowners in Croydon are among the most likely to be burgled in Britain according to a study.

Some 28 per cent of residents with a CR0 postcode who asked for a quote from price comparison website, MoneySupermarket, said they had been burgled at some point in the last five years.

This puts the area ninth in the UK for its prevalence of burglaries.

The results were based on 2.6 million home insurance quotes on moneysupermarket.com throughout 2008.

The worst hit area was Arnold, in Nottinghamshire, with 42 per cent of those asking for quotes saying they had been burgled.
